About Aleja
The name "Aleja" is a feminine given name of Spanish origin. It is derived from the Spanish word "alejar," which means "to move away" or "to go far." As a name, Aleja carries the connotation of being independent, adventurous, and free-spirited. It often symbolizes a person who seeks new experiences, explores different paths, and has a strong desire to break free from limitations.
